What is TCP/IP network security?

TCP/IP network security covers the technical and organisational measures that protect network exchanges: filtering (ACLs, firewalls), encryption (IPsec, TLS), authentication (802.1X, RADIUS), detection and monitoring. At MFE-IT it is delivered in a small group and tailored to your context.

What are the most common attacks on TCP/IP?

Classic attacks include IP/ARP spoofing, MITM, DNS poisoning, SYN flood, DoS/DDoS, port scanning, sniffing, session hijacking and DNS exfiltration. Our MFE-IT training analyses these attacks and then implements appropriate countermeasures.

How do you harden an existing TCP/IP infrastructure?

Through segmentation (VLANs, security zones), hardening of devices (accounts, SNMP, SSH only), ACLs and stateful firewalls, 802.1X on access, systematic encryption (IPsec, TLS) and key rotation.
